| 01/19/2008 Los Angeles, USA Discover 3D Black Maria Gallery explores the world of fine art stereography 19 January 16 February 2008 Opening Reception: Saturday 19th January, 7:00 10:30pm Black Maria Gallery: 3137 Glendale Blvd. Los Angeles, CA 90039 Artists: Heather Lowe, Abe Fagenson, Perry Hoberman, Claudia Kunin, Franklin Londin, Larry Ferguson, Boris Starosta, Terry Wilson, Levon Parian and Ray Zone. Black Maria Gallery inaugurates 2008 with a January show of eight artists working in three-dimensional media. Curated by 3D artist and writer Ray Zone, the Discover 3D exhibition features a wide-ranging array of stereoscopic images viewed with many different techniques. Among the unique 3D formats presented are View-Master, large-scale wall mounted stereographs and anaglyphs as well as classic formats from visual history that use the conventional stereoscope. Several of the artists create work so that the stereo viewing device becomes an art object in itself, a wall-mounted or freestanding sculpture through which the 3D image is perceived. Other works make a site-specific use of the Black Maria Gallery environment to create a stereographic viewing zone. Virtual reality is also suggested by the creation of images that appear to inhabit the gallery space. Its exciting to present such a diverse array of stereoscopic images and formats, observes Zone. 3D imaging is a technique with potential for many fine art applications. The Discover 3D show is a great demonstration of artistic possibilities and just how many unique ways there are to look at three-dimensional images. Website: Discover 3D |

| Born 1977, USA the artist lives and works in Utah, USA My name is Maria Hathaway. I am a self taught artist. I specialize in colored pencil and watercolor but also enjoy working with oils and acrylics. My work is vibrant with color and emotion. I love doing portraits and am pationate about the portrayal of emotion and life experience through facial expressions. I strive through my art to show who we are as humans. I want to explore the passion, the sadness, the fear, and hope that make us real. So many beautiful people walk among us, entirely unnoticed or forgotten. I seek to bring attention to the invisible, the lonely, the joyfull, and the heroic. I seek to exhibit the beauty that exhists in each of us. I seek to portray humanity. When I create a piece using colored pencils I use a very labor intensive layering technique. I start with a basic sketch of what I’m going to draw. Then I begin adding layer after layer of color, blending and shading as I go. I often add the darkest shadows early on and slowly work my way toward highlights of white using a white pencil in the end. If a large area of one color is required, such as blue for a clear blue sky, I’ll often use a watercolor wash in order to achieve a smooth solid color without excessive effort.
